WebThe connection-mode light blinks for 3 minutes, indicating your mouse is in the pairing mode. Pair your mouse with your Bluetooth enabled computer: In Windows Search, type Bluetooth. Click Bluetooth and other devices settings. The Settings window appears. Ensure that the Bluetooth is turned on. From the Other devices section, click Dell Mouse.
